KWV has once again proven why it remains one of South Africa’s most celebrated wine and brandy producers after dominating the Platter’s 2026 South African Wine Guide. With major wins across both wine and brandy categories, KWV continues to strengthen its position as a leader in the South African wine industry.
The standout achievement came from The Mentors Petit Verdot 2022, which was named Petit Verdot Wine of the Year. The KWV Mentors range also earned five star ratings for The Mentors Grenache Blanc 2023 and The Mentors Pinotage 2022, confirming its status as one of the most awarded premium wine ranges in South Africa.

KWV also made a major impact in the South African brandy awards, claiming more than half of the five star honours. Top award winners included KWV Centenary, KWV Nexus, 15 Year Old Alambic, 12 Year Old Barrel Select, 10 Year Old Vintage, Cellar Reserve XO Potstill and Signature Release VS.
Senior winemaker Izele van Blerk credited the success to strong teamwork and years of refining vineyard and cellar processes. She highlighted that consistency in winemaking and collaboration across the entire KWV team have been key to the brand’s continued excellence.

This recognition comes shortly after KWV was named Best Wine Producer at the Veritas Awards for the third consecutive year, further reinforcing its dominance within the South African wine and brandy industry.
